计算机网络应用编程技术 教学课件 ppt 作者 林涛 第5章 Java数据库编程

上传人:E**** 文档编号:89429346 上传时间:2019-05-25 格式:PPT 页数:24 大小:154KB
返回 下载 相关 举报
计算机网络应用编程技术 教学课件 ppt 作者  林涛 第5章  Java数据库编程_第1页
第1页 / 共24页
计算机网络应用编程技术 教学课件 ppt 作者  林涛 第5章  Java数据库编程_第2页
第2页 / 共24页
计算机网络应用编程技术 教学课件 ppt 作者  林涛 第5章  Java数据库编程_第3页
第3页 / 共24页
计算机网络应用编程技术 教学课件 ppt 作者  林涛 第5章  Java数据库编程_第4页
第4页 / 共24页
计算机网络应用编程技术 教学课件 ppt 作者  林涛 第5章  Java数据库编程_第5页
第5页 / 共24页
点击查看更多>>
资源描述

《计算机网络应用编程技术 教学课件 ppt 作者 林涛 第5章 Java数据库编程》由会员分享,可在线阅读,更多相关《计算机网络应用编程技术 教学课件 ppt 作者 林涛 第5章 Java数据库编程(24页珍藏版)》请在金锄头文库上搜索。

1、第5章 Java数据库编程,5.1 本章综合实例简易学籍管理系统,5.1.1 实例源码 5.1.2 程序实例简介,本实例以一个虚拟的学籍数据库为基础,实现对学生学籍进行查询、修改、增加以及删除的功能,展现了在Java编程中进行数据库编程的基本步骤和方法。通过学习本实例,并结合理解本章各小节的知识点,使语言能够掌握相关知识,在实际应用中完成各种常规的数据库编程任务。,5.1.3 程序实例运行界面,程序在初始化时,从数据库中取出所有学生的学号,并显示在左上角的列表框中。此时,随意点取一条记录,并单击“学生明细”按钮,则将学生的相关情况显示在界面中间的若干个文本框中,如图5-1所示。,图5-1 显示

2、学生情况,如果要添加记录,可将学生相关信息输入到对应的文本框中,并单击“添加记录”按钮。如果成功,界面右方的文本域内将显示操作成功的相应提示,如图5-2所示。,图5-2 添加记录,删除和修改记录与此类似。 界面最下方的4个按钮用于在记录中前后滚动,分别代表“取第一条记录”、“取前一条记录”、“取后一条记录”和“取最后一条记录”。单击“Goto”按钮,则可直接跳至数字框内所对应的第N条记录,如图5-3所示。,图5-3 选取记录,5.2 数据库知识点回顾,5.2.1 数据库和SQL语句 5.2.2 数据库、数据表的创建和删除,SQL定义了一系列的命令来完成对数据库和表的操作。下面以在MySQL的命

3、令行下为例,对这些命令做一下简单介绍。,1数据库创建,语法:CREATE DATABASE IF NOT EXISTS databasename代表数据库文件的名字,该名字具有唯一性。,语法:CREATE TEMPORARY TABLE IF NOT EXISTS () table_options select_statement,2表创建,语法:DROP DATABASE IF EXISTS ,3数据库删除,语法:DROP TABLE IF EXISTS ,4表删除,1添加数据 语法:INSERT INTO (,) VALUES (value, ),5.2.3 数据的添加、查询和修改,SEL

4、ECT语句的语法是: SELECT FROM WHERE ,2查询数据,语法:UPDATE tablename SET col_name1 = expr1, col_name2 = expr2, WHERE where_definition,3修改数据,语法:DELETE FROM WHERE where_clause,4删除数据,5.3.1 JDBC的概念 与其他语言一样,Java语言中也定义了对数据库系统进行访问的标准JDBC(Java DataBase Connectivity,Java数据库连接)。,5.3 Java数据库连接技术简介,图5-8 JDBC系统结构,1类型一:JDBC-ODBC桥 2类型二:本地二进制代码 3类型三:JDBC-NET 4类型四:纯Java,5.3.2 JDBC驱动程序类型,5.4.1 创建驱动实例 5.4.2 连接数据库 5.4.3 执行数据库操作 5.4.4 获取并处理结果集,5.4 Java数据库开发的一般步骤,5.5.1 连接池技术 5.5.2 预编译语句 5.5.3 存储过程,5.5 Java数据库开发高级技巧,

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 高等教育 > 大学课件

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号